[發(fā)明專利]視頻數(shù)據(jù)處理的方法、裝置及系統(tǒng)有效
| 申請?zhí)枺?/td> | 201310215595.8 | 申請日: | 2013-05-31 |
| 公開(公告)號: | CN104219537B | 公開(公告)日: | 2018-11-06 |
| 發(fā)明(設計)人: | 林淵燦 | 申請(專利權)人: | 騰訊科技(北京)有限公司 |
| 主分類號: | H04N21/234 | 分類號: | H04N21/234;H04N21/44 |
| 代理公司: | 北京康信知識產(chǎn)權代理有限責任公司 11240 | 代理人: | 吳貴明;張永明 |
| 地址: | 100080 北京市海淀區(qū)海淀***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 視頻 數(shù)據(jù)處理 方法 裝置 系統(tǒng) | ||
本發(fā)明公開了一種視頻數(shù)據(jù)處理的方法、裝置及系統(tǒng),涉及音視頻處理領域,能夠在不對視頻文件切片的情況下,解決首次緩沖時間過長的問題。本發(fā)明的方法包括:網(wǎng)絡側服務器將原始視頻文件拆分為頭部文件和視頻數(shù)據(jù)文件;對頭部文件進行壓縮,獲得壓縮頭部文件;將壓縮頭部文件以及視頻數(shù)據(jù)文件合并為壓縮視頻文件;將壓縮視頻文件發(fā)送給客戶端。客戶端接收網(wǎng)絡側服務器發(fā)送的壓縮視頻文件,壓縮視頻文件包含壓縮頭部文件以及視頻數(shù)據(jù)文件,其中壓縮頭部文件為壓縮后的頭部文件;在接收到壓縮頭部文件后,對壓縮頭部文件進行解壓縮,獲得頭部文件;根據(jù)頭部文件對后續(xù)接收的視頻數(shù)據(jù)文件進行處理。本發(fā)明主要用于獲取在線視頻數(shù)據(jù)的過程中。
技術領域
本發(fā)明涉及音視頻處理領域,尤其涉及一種視頻數(shù)據(jù)處理的方法、裝置及系統(tǒng)。
背景技術
目前,動態(tài)圖像專家組4(Moving Pictures Experts Group-4,簡稱MP4)等常用的視頻文件格式,其文件是由頭部信息和視頻數(shù)據(jù)兩部分組成。播放這種格式的在線視頻時,客戶端必須首先對頭部信息進行下載,然后對下載的頭部信息進行處理,最后才能對視頻數(shù)據(jù)進行解碼播放。當頭部信息過大時,客戶端下載頭部信息的時間會相應延長,由此增加首次緩沖的時間。其中,首次緩沖時間是指從客戶端請求播放視頻時刻到客戶端播放第一幀視頻圖像時刻之間的時長。
為縮短首次緩沖時間,提高用戶的使用體驗,目前較為普遍的做法是:在網(wǎng)絡側服務器中,將視頻文件切分為時長相等的多個子視頻文件,每個子視頻文件包含一個子頭部信息和一個子視頻數(shù)據(jù)。客戶端從網(wǎng)絡側服務器端依次下載每個子視頻文件,并對下載的子頭部信息進行處理,最后對子視頻數(shù)據(jù)進行解碼播放。由于頭部信息的大小與視頻數(shù)據(jù)的時長之間存在正比關系,因此可以通過切分子視頻文件的方式減小頭部信息的大小,進而減少下載頭部信息的耗時,從而縮短首次緩沖的時間。
在上述視頻文件切片的過程中,發(fā)明人發(fā)現(xiàn)現(xiàn)有技術中至少存在如下問題:視頻文件切片會增加視頻文件的數(shù)目,增加網(wǎng)絡側服務器管理、存儲視頻文件的復雜度。此外在客戶端一側,由于子視頻數(shù)據(jù)之間存在銜接,因此在播放視頻數(shù)據(jù)時可能會出現(xiàn)畫面跳動、音視頻不同步的問題,客戶端需要對子視頻數(shù)據(jù)之間的銜接做特殊處理,增加了視頻數(shù)據(jù)的處理難度。
發(fā)明內容
本發(fā)明實施例提供一種視頻數(shù)據(jù)處理的方法、裝置及系統(tǒng),能夠在不對視頻文件切片的情況下,解決首次緩沖時間過長的問題。
第一方面,本發(fā)明實施例提供了一種視頻數(shù)據(jù)處理的方法,包括:
將原始視頻文件拆分為頭部文件和視頻數(shù)據(jù)文件;
對所述頭部文件進行壓縮,獲得壓縮頭部文件;
將所述壓縮頭部文件以及所述視頻數(shù)據(jù)文件合并為壓縮視頻文件;
將所述壓縮視頻文件發(fā)送給客戶端。
第二方面,本發(fā)明實施例還提供了一種視頻數(shù)據(jù)處理的方法,包括:
接收網(wǎng)絡側服務器發(fā)送的壓縮視頻文件,所述壓縮視頻文件包含壓縮頭部文件以及視頻數(shù)據(jù)文件,其中所述壓縮頭部文件為壓縮后的頭部文件;
在接收到所述壓縮頭部文件后,對所述壓縮頭部文件進行解壓縮,獲得頭部文件;
根據(jù)所述頭部文件對后續(xù)接收的視頻數(shù)據(jù)文件進行處理。
第三方面,本發(fā)明實施例還提供了一種視頻數(shù)據(jù)處理的裝置,所述裝置為第一裝置,所述第一裝置包括:
拆分單元,用于將原始視頻文件拆分為頭部文件和視頻數(shù)據(jù)文件;
壓縮單元,用于對所述拆分單元拆分出的所述頭部文件進行壓縮,獲得壓縮頭部文件;
合并單元,用于將所述壓縮單元壓縮的所述壓縮頭部文件以及所述拆分單元拆分出的所示視頻數(shù)據(jù)文件合并為壓縮視頻文件;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于騰訊科技(北京)有限公司,未經(jīng)騰訊科技(北京)有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業(yè)授權和技術合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310215595.8/2.html,轉載請聲明來源鉆瓜專利網(wǎng)。
- 同類專利
- 專利分類
- 數(shù)據(jù)處理設備,數(shù)據(jù)處理方法,和數(shù)據(jù)處理程序
- 數(shù)據(jù)處理電路、數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法、數(shù)據(jù)處理控制方法
- 數(shù)據(jù)處理設備、數(shù)據(jù)處理方法和數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法及數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法及計算機可讀取的記錄介質
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法和數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法和數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法以及數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法以及數(shù)據(jù)處理程序
- 數(shù)據(jù)處理裝置、數(shù)據(jù)處理方法和數(shù)據(jù)處理程序





